开发者代码

促销活动、技术干货、问题解答、技术讨论,学习,成长,分享,共建

js模拟点击

2023-11-25 08:36:41 点击:105
js模拟点击
模拟点击是指使用JavaScript代码实现自动触发某个页面元素的点击事件。这样可以在不需要手动点击的情况下,执行相应的操作。下面我将写1000字的模拟点击实现。


首先,我们需要选择要模拟点击的页面元素。假设我们选择了一个按钮,其id为"btn"。那么我们可以使用以下代码获取该元素,并模拟点击:


```javascript const btn = document.getElementById("btn"); btn.click(); ```


上述代码中,我们通过`document.getElementById`方法获取了id为"btn"的元素,并将其赋值给变量`btn`。然后,我们使用`click`方法模拟了点击操作。这样,当页面加载完成后,按钮会自动被点击。


除了通过id来选择元素,我们还可以使用其他属性或选择器来选取元素。比如,我们可以使用类名选择器来选取元素,如下所示:


```javascript const btn = document.querySelector(".btn"); btn.click(); ```


上述代码中,我们使用`document.querySelector`方法和类名选择器".btn"来获取元素,并模拟点击。


如果我们需要模拟点击多个元素,可以使用`querySelectorAll`方法来获取所有匹配的元素。然后,我们可以使用`forEach`方法来依次模拟点击每个元素,如下所示:


```javascript const btns = document.querySelectorAll(".btn"); btns.forEach(btn => btn.click()); ```


上述代码中,我们使用`document.querySelectorAll`方法和类名选择器".btn"来获取所有匹配的元素,并将其赋值给变量`btns`。然后,我们使用`forEach`方法遍历`btns`数组,对每个元素调用`click`方法模拟点击。


总结起来,通过以上的代码示例,我们可以使用JavaScript实现模拟点击。无论是通过 id、类名还是其他选择器,我们都可以获取到需要点击的元素,并使用`click`方法进行模拟点击操作。这样,就可以实现自动触发点击事件的效果。
声明:免责声明:本文内容由互联网用户自发贡献自行上传,本网站不拥有所有权,也不承认相关法律责任。如果您发现本社区中有涉嫌抄袭的内容,请发送邮件至:dm@cn86.cn进行举报,并提供相关证据,一经查实,本站将立刻删除涉嫌侵权内容。本站原创内容未经允许不得转载。
  • 7x24

    在线售后支持

  • 10

    +

    10年互联网服务经验

  • 300

    +

    全国300余家服务机构

  • 70000

    +

    与70000余家企业客户携手

logo
祥云平台主营业务:品牌型网站建设,高端型网站建设, 外贸型网站建设,营销型网站建设,网站优化, 开发类网站,企业网络营销,搜索引擎推广,微信小程序, 企业邮箱,短视频运营等。

服务热线

400-007-8608

公司:

苏州祥云平台信息技术有限公司
苏州华企立方信息技术有限公司

地址:江苏省昆山市昆太路530号祥和国际大厦15-16层

返回顶部